We have learned that in order to reach all of our students we (as teachers) must think outside the box to reach each individual student. It has been proven that students from high property areas need more sensory input into their daily learning. Flexible seating allows students to move through the learning environment and find their individual style of learning! We have a lot of students in our school with ADHD and ODD and sitting still is not how all students. It is very hard for our students at BPS! I want to be one of the first flexible seating classroom in our school.
